The Turquoise Carpet ceremony opened on Sunday afternoon in the city, which is preparing to host the Eurovision final this Saturday on behalf of last year’s winners, Ukraine.

Hosted by Olympian Sam Quek and Ukrainian host Timur Miroshnychenko, the ceremony will see all 37 acts take to the carpet for a welcome to the city.

Eurovision fans stood on one side of the carpet waving flags and scarves in support of their country.

Norwegian act Alessandra arrived first on the carpet, where the contestants were photographed and interviewed.

She said, “I feel so blessed. I feel so good here. I’m the first out and that’s an honor.’

Conor O’Donohoe, from Irish band Wild Youth, said: ‘It’s all starting to feel very real. Everyone is coming here now, all the press is here and family is starting to fly in, so it’s all starting to take some getting used to really.’

The contestants wore their best clothes for the occasion, with Croatian group Let 3 taking to the carpet in busy dresses with military-style peaked hats and facial hair.

In scenes reminiscent of Bucks Fizz, the 1981 UK Eurovision Song Contest entry, the group stripped off their dresses as they posed for photos to reveal white petticoats and cardigans.

Latvian group Sudden Lights paid homage to Liverpool’s most famous music act, the Beatles, by recreating the outfits worn on the Abbey Road album cover.

The ceremony will be followed by the National Lottery’s grand Eurovision reception outside St George’s Hall.

Among the artists who will perform to an audience of nearly 30,000 is the band Frankie Goes to Hollywood, who will reunite after their split in 1987.

Other acts with a Liverpool connection on the lineup include girl group Atomic Kitten, funk band The Real Thing and The Lightning Seeds – singers of the football anthem Three Lions.
